I had the FI intimidator, evoTT, now moving to MD. All are high quality, high performing (not going to argue about 5-10 whp here or there though I know that's important to some). The difference is the flexibility of the MotorDyne exhaust components to suit your needs and allow the system to be quiet or loud, with cats or without, single or dual, etc. Very innovative design! It's great that this community has some very good options from reputable vendors with outstanding customer service...

EDIT: Both the FI and evoTT have a low rpm drone on my 5AT (neither is terrible, just wish it wasn't there). We'll see how the MD fares but so far reports look good...
